How to Reactivate Your Bluecrew Account After Deactivation

If your Bluecrew account has been deactivated, you can follow these steps to regain access and start receiving job opportunities again. This guide covers common scenarios and provides a step-by-step process for reactivation.

Overview of Account Reactivation

Bluecrew accounts may be deactivated for various reasons, such as incomplete onboarding, long periods of inactivity, or user-initiated deactivation. Reactivating your account typically involves registering as a new member and completing the onboarding process.

Common Reasons for Deactivation

  1. Incomplete Onboarding: For example, failing to complete the I-9 verification process.

  2. Inactivity: Accounts may be deactivated after extended periods of inactivity.

  3. User-Initiated Deactivation: If you chose to deactivate your account but wish to return.

Step-by-Step Reactivation Process

  1. Register as a New Member: - Go to the Bluecrew app or website and start the registration process. - Use the same email address and phone number as your previous account, if possible.

  2. Complete the Onboarding Process: - Follow all required steps, including I-9 verification if applicable. - Ensure all information is accurate and up-to-date.

  3. Address Email or Phone Number Reuse Issues: - If your previous account blocks the reuse of your email or phone number, contact Bluecrew support to deactivate the old account. - Once the old account is deactivated, proceed with creating the new account.

  4. Wait for Account Activation: - After completing onboarding, your new account will be activated, and you can start receiving job opportunities in your area.

FAQs

Can I use my old email and phone number to create a new account?

Yes, you can use the same email and phone number. However, if your previous account blocks their reuse, you will need to contact Bluecrew support to deactivate the old account first.

What should I do if my account was deactivated due to an incomplete I-9?

You need to register as a new member and complete the onboarding process, including the I-9 verification. Ensure all required steps are completed to avoid future issues.

How long does it take to reactivate my account?

The time required depends on how quickly you complete the onboarding process. In some cases, a 2-month waiting period may apply. By following these steps, you can successfully reactivate your Bluecrew account and resume receiving job opportunities.
